Environmental taxes shadowing: theoretical aspect
Modern energy and environmental problems are related to the depletion of oil, gas and environmental pollution. Therefore, in recent years, countries with developed economies have been developing and implementing alternative energy. Unlike depleted resources, alternative energy does not depend on the...
